Former analyst at citizens here.
Agreed with prior comment that it’s disorganized post-acquisition spree. Some groups are immensely understaffed while some have significant bandwidth. To clarify, Corporate finance is the same thing as M&A, just affects which coverage group you are applying for. Not sure why the Corporate Finance and M&A are labeled differently. M&A in NYC means you are doing digital infrastructure coverage, M&A in southern offices means you’re probably doing Commercial Services. Corp fin could be Tech, HC, FIG, REGLL, and more. No idea why they are labeled differently as M&A is all handled in-house by coverage group (no M&A specific product group).
With that said, culture and deal flow depends on the group. On a deal flow/experience basis, Digital infrastructure (formerly DH Capital) crushes it. So do Commercial & Industrial Services and real estate/gaming, lodging, leisure. Those groups are relatively strong when compared across the board with larger banks (even BBs).
Then there is a large drop-off, where other groups are significantly weaker than banking peers and hardly do M&A, generating almost all fees from ECM.
Banking peer comps are totally dependent on the Citizens coverage group.

how is their fig coverage group? I’m assuming mostly capital markets?
Almost all fees generated from capital markets. You’ll have M&A deal flow, but it will be very low quality companies for the most part (depending on your MD). Still, there are some good MDs. Aside from that, I loved their junior bankers. Some great people in that group.
Might add the the consumer team is a cool group… they do a lot of smaller franchise systems sellside deals (specifically with restaurants and fast food chains) and are mostly from Trinity Capital (one of Citizens’ tuck-in bank acquisitions to bolster M&A). Understandably they do a lot with sponsors like Roark and Rhone. MPs often have raising canes or zaxby’s, which is fantastic if you ask me
